DSCR Loans: Designed for Investment Properties

Debt Service Coverage Ratio (DSCR) loans represent a game-changing option for Tampa investors. Unlike traditional mortgages that focus heavily on personal income, DSCR loans evaluate the property's ability to generate sufficient rental income to cover the mortgage payments. This makes them ideal for house hacking loans Tampa scenarios and pure investment purchases.

DSCR loans typically require 20-25% down payments but offer significant advantages including:

  • No personal income verification requirements

  • Faster approval processes

  • Ability to finance multiple properties simultaneously

  • Competitive interest rates for investment properties

Qualifying for a Loan: What Tampa Lenders Require

Securing investment property loans for beginners Tampa requires meeting specific qualification criteria that differ significantly from traditional homebuyer mortgages. Understanding these requirements is crucial for first-time investors looking to break into Tampa's competitive real estate market.

Credit Score and Financial History Requirements

Tampa lenders typically require a minimum credit score of 620-640 for first time home buyer investment property Tampa loans, though many prefer scores above 700 for better terms. Your credit history should demonstrate consistent payment patterns and responsible debt management. Lenders will scrutinize your credit report for recent late payments, collections, or bankruptcies that could impact your loan approval.

Financial stability extends beyond credit scores. Lenders want to see steady employment history, preferably two years in the same field or with the same employer. Self-employed investors may need additional documentation, including tax returns and profit-and-loss statements dating back 24 months.

Down Payment and Reserve Requirements

When learning how to buy rental property first time FL, one of the biggest surprises for new investors is the higher down payment requirement. Most Tampa lenders require 20-25% down for investment properties, significantly more than owner-occupied homes. Some portfolio lenders may accept as little as 15% down, but this often comes with higher interest rates.

Beyond the down payment, lenders require cash reserves equivalent to 2-6 months of mortgage payments. These reserves demonstrate your ability to handle vacancy periods or unexpected repairs. The exact amount depends on your experience level, property type, and the specific lender's requirements.

Debt-to-Income Ratio Considerations

Tampa investment property lenders typically cap debt-to-income ratios at 43-45%, including the new mortgage payment. However, they'll consider 75% of projected rental income when calculating your qualifying income. This rental income calculation can significantly improve your qualifying power, especially for house hacking loans Tampa where you'll live in one unit while renting others.

For house hacking scenarios, lenders may allow more favorable debt-to-income calculations since you're purchasing an owner-occupied property with investment potential. This makes house hacking an excellent entry point for beginners who might not otherwise qualify for traditional investment property financing.

Property-Specific Requirements

Tampa lenders have specific property requirements for investment loans. The property must be in good condition and meet local building codes. Many lenders require professional inspections and appraisals that confirm the property's rental potential and current market value.

Properties requiring extensive renovations may not qualify for traditional investment loans. However, some specialized lenders offer renovation loans for investors willing to take on fixer-uppers. These loans typically require larger down payments and more extensive documentation of renovation plans and costs.
